Tom Aluminium LLC, Emirates Industrial City Alsajaa Industrial Sharjah United Arab Emirates
Tom Aluminium LLC
dashaithal, 21 Street 33 Al Sharq Al Nasserya Sharjah United Arab Emirates
Skyline Security System, Al Kuwait St Al Riqa Suburb Ajman United Arab Emirates
Belgium ElectroMechanical Works, Al Zahiyah E1602 Abu Dhabi United Arab Emirates
Value Pets Supplies Trading LLC, Dubai Investment Park 1 Deeyar Properties Dubai United Arab Emirates Dubai United Arab Emirates